“NTRA Summer Racing – Powered by Dodge,” seven shows featuring 16 races, will air on the ESPN networks beginning June 30, the National Thoroughbred Racing Association announced June 13.
The series will offer coverage from Hollywood Park, Belmont Park, Del Mar, Saratoga, Delaware Park and Mountaineer Park in the United States, and from The Curragh, in Ireland. Nine of the 16 races are either grade I or group I contests.
“As the weather heats up across the country, so does the racing calendar, and we are excited to bring racing fans many of the best events of the summer,” said Alex Waldrop, president and CEO of the NTRA.
Among the premier summer events to be shown are the Hollywood Gold Cup (gr. I), Suburban Handicap (gr. I), American Oaks Invitational (gr. IT), Budweiser Irish Derby (Ire-I), and Travers Stakes (gr. I).
